Are you going to the special offers page first? Don't try to book from the homepage.

Once you have a quote from the special offers page you can't just modify the info and then get another discounted quote. I have found that you have to go back to the special offers page and start from there again with the new info.

Some resorts have a deeper discount than others.

Looks to me like WL has a pretty weak discount.

Whereas CBR and CSR has about a savings of 30% off, and GF seems to have about a 35% discount.

When you search for hotels, look under the resort name, and it has the percentage discount available.
